Mathematical Methods for Physicists is widely regarded as the standard reference for students transitioning from undergraduate physics to graduate-level research. The text covers a vast array of topics, from tensor analysis to complex variable theory. Given the density of the material, the accompanying Solution Manual is not merely an answer key but a vital pedagogical tool. The 6th edition, published around 2005, represented a significant refinement of the text, streamlining chapters and modernizing problem sets. Consequently, the solution manual for this specific edition is a high-demand resource, sought after for its detailed walkthroughs of complex derivations that often prove conceptually stumbling blocks for students.
